James Hetfield & His Metal Munchkins

Metallica singer and nine time Grammy Award-winning musician James Hetfield was spotted rocking out on the red carpet with his gorgeous group at the premiere of Journey 2: The Mysterious Island in Hollywood, Calif. on Thursday (February 2).

The iconic guitarist - in true rock fashion - flashed the classic metal sign as he posed with his wife of 14 years Francesca and their three blonde haired babes Cali, 13, Castor, 11, and Marcella, 10.

James - who has openly expressed his disdain for politics and celebrities who "soapbox their opinions" - spoke out about his feelings on global climate changes after Metallica played at Live Earth back in 2007.

"I really avoided the press around the Live Earth day," the 48-year-old One singer states. "I didn't quite agree with what was going on there."

Politics drive me crazy, and I don't like talking politics. Politics get in the way of things; they get in the way of getting things done, and getting our music across is what we wanna do — we don't wanna cloud it with 'Democrat, Republican,' whatever. Our philosophy is 'think for yourself' at the end of the day — do what you think feels right. I really believe that humans will survive. I have a lot of faith in mankind that we will overcome and adapt — whatever it is; whether it's man-made or God-made, or Earth/Mother Nature — we have a lot of smart people on this planet that will make something good out of bad."
